TIcsThreadTimer is a good choice for 10,000+ of lazy timers,
when accuracy isn't very important.
TIcsTimer is a 'normal' timer that requires a TIcsWndControl instance
to work. There are demos of both in the MiscDemos directory.

Reusing the design I've done is very easy. Just derive your class from
TIcsWndControl and override the methods
AllocateMsgHandlers, FreeMsgHandlers and MsgHandlersCount to get your own
messages. See how it is done in many ICS components. very easy.

Arno Garrels wrote:
So multiple calls to DnsLookup from the same thread context are
serialized.
In other words, DnsLookup always returns immediately, however
Win32 API WSAAsyncGetHostByName serializes multiple requests from
the same thread context internally.
